Ordinals
beta
Sat 749141066337699
decimal
149828.1066337699
degree
0°149828′644″1066337699‴
percentile
35.67338415055974%
name
inttoqloeqg
cycle
0
epoch
0
period
74
block
149828
offset
1066337699
timestamp
2011-10-19 04:18:45 UTC
rarity
common
prev
next